body{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;font-size:15px;min-width:1000px;background-color:#fff;margin:0;overflow-y:scroll}a,body{color:#34495e}a{text-decoration:none}.header{background-color:rgba(55,81,123,.6);position:absolute;z-index:999;height:55px;top:0;left:0;right:0}.header .inner{box-sizing:border-box;margin:0 auto;height:55px;line-height:55px}.header a{position:relative;color:#fff;transition:color .15s ease;display:inline-block;font-weight:300;letter-spacing:.075em;margin-right:2.2em;height:52px;line-height:52px}.header a.menu{position:relative;float:right}.header a.menu .content{top:8px;position:relative;font-weight:400}.header a:hover{color:#42bdf0}.header a:hover .sub-menus{display:block;transition:all .2s ease-in-out}.header a.router-link-active{font-weight:400;border-bottom:3px solid #5fd0f8}.header .login{cursor:pointer;margin:0;float:right}.header .login .content{top:8px;position:relative;font-weight:400}.header .login:hover{color:hsla(0,0%,100%,.8)}.header .logo-box{margin-right:10px}.header .sub-title{cursor:default}.header .sub-title .content{top:10px;position:relative;color:hsla(0,0%,100%,.8)}.header .sub-title:hover{color:hsla(0,0%,100%,.8)}.header.notransparent{position:relative}.header.notransparent:after{content:" ";position:absolute;bottom:0;left:0;right:0;height:1px;background:#ddd}.header.notransparent .sub-menus{background:#fff;border-left:1px solid #ddd;border-right:1px solid #ddd;border-bottom:1px solid #ddd;margin-top:15px}.logo{top:-2px;height:42px;margin-right:10px;display:inline-block;vertical-align:middle}.logo,.view{position:relative}.view{margin:0 auto;overflow-x:hidden}.fade-enter-active,.fade-leave-active{transition:all .2s ease}.fade-enter,.fade-leave-active{opacity:0}@media (max-width:860px){.header .inner{padding:15px 30px}}@media (max-width:600px){.header .inner{padding:15px}.header a{margin-right:1em}.header .login{display:none}}.view-padding{padding:0 10%}.sub-menus{position:absolute;z-index:5;display:none;list-style:none;padding:0;margin:16px 0;left:-5px;background-color:hsla(0,0%,100%,.6)}.sub-menu{height:32px;line-height:32px;padding:0 5px;font-weight:400;transition:all .2s ease-in-out;color:#34495e}.sub-menu span{white-space:nowrap;font-weight:300;margin:0}.sub-menu:hover{color:#42bdf0;transition:all .2s ease-in-out}.sub-menu:last-child{margin:0 0 5px}